LCD Laminating Process: Techniques & Best Practices

The LCD bonding process is a essential stage in display production, requiring careful control to ensure excellent optical performance. Several techniques exist, with the typical involving a even application of adhesive, followed by gentle alignment and regulated force. Best guidelines necessitate a dust-free area, meticulous screen cleaning – often involving chemical cleaning – and diligent observation of heat and moisture values throughout the duration. Defects like voids or offset can significantly impact display durability and picture clarity, highlighting the importance of operator skill and robust assurance systems.

Improving LCD Display Quality with Laminating Technology

Modern manufacturers are continually concentrating on enhancing LCD screen clarity through advanced laminating processes . This essential step comprises bonding a shielding layer directly to the LCD panel, eliminating the need for an air gap which often causes unwanted light scattering and reduces contrast. Improved bonding applications result in a more compact structure , better image perception , and minimized probability of delamination or failure over time, ultimately providing a high-end user feel .
